Key Standards and Directives Governing CE Certification in Europe

Ensuring CE certification for bar grating products is a multifaceted challenge. Key to this is understanding the relevant European standards and directives. The Construction Products Regulation (CPR) explicitly outlines requirements for construction materials, including steel gratings. Compliance with EN 10025, which sets the standards for structural steel, is critical. Additionally, EN 1090 covers the execution of steel structures. Ensuring conformity with these directives ensures not only legal compliance but also product safety and reliability.

Documentation Required for CE Certification Process of Bar Grating

Obtaining CE certification for bar grating products involves a thorough documentation process. This ensures that the products meet European safety and environmental standards. Key documentation includes technical files that detail the product's design, materials, and intended use. These documents must clearly demonstrate compliance with relevant directives, such as the Construction Products Regulation.

Testing reports are also crucial. They should validate how the bar grating performs under different conditions. This may involve load testing, slip resistance assessments, and fire safety evaluations. Manufacturers should also prepare a Declaration of Conformity, stating that the product complies with all applicable EU regulations.

It's important to keep track of all correspondence and revisions. Note that the documentation may require updating as standards evolve. Companies often overlook this continuous compliance aspect. Staying informed about changes in regulations can prevent future setbacks. Regular internal audits of your documentation process can enhance reliability and ensure ongoing conformity.
